A candlelit service of music and prayers, based on the liturgy used for centuries by monastic communities to end the day. It is both ancient and contemporary, with chant and newly-composed music sung by members of the Trinity Choir. Every Sunday at 8pm.
It is night after a long day. What has been done has been done; what has not been done has not been done; let it be.
-From the New Zealand Prayer Book
